About

Joel Andersson is a 29-year-old football player who plays as a right back for Ludogorets Razgrad, born on 11 de noviembre de 1996, who is right-footed. Joel Andersson's career has also included time at FC Midtjylland and Häcken.

On the international stage, Joel Andersson has represented Sweden, Sweden U21, and Sweden U19.

Throughout their career, Joel Andersson has won 5 titles: Superligaen (2023/2024, 2019/2020) and DBU Pokalen (2021/2022, 2018/2019) with FC Midtjylland and Svenska Cupen (2015/2016) with Häcken.

Joel Andersson has competed in First Professional League, Europa League, Superligaen, Champions League Qualification qualification, UEFA Nations League B, The Atlantic Cup, DBU Pokalen, Conference League, Champions League, and Allsvenskan.
